Output 70d2831de3e31770fa2017e50939bc3f7374288e26dbefda9735f83428af7003:0

value
19665883
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 34b5ca43e46407a3f0d4b4e07eb01bb1378d4b85 OP_EQUALVERIFY OP_CHECKSIG
address
15ohuyR2MLZrhSjZhJcriUjANdJQwXBVHA
transaction
70d2831de3e31770fa2017e50939bc3f7374288e26dbefda9735f83428af7003
spent
true